Cold sores are otherwise known as fever blisters that are caused by herpes simplex virus. These sores are considered to be contagious, which is why many people are terrified of having this kind of illness. Most of us would mistaken cold sores to be canker sores; however, the latter is proven to be non contagious. Most cold sores are seen on our lips, chin, nostrils, fingers and even the genitals. This skin abnormality is recognized medically as recurrent herpes labialis. So what are the different cold sore treatments that work fast?
Cold sores could actually be transmitted in different ways. It can be passed through direct contact; however, doing sexual activities with an infected person is considered to be the one that pose the highest risk or possibility of contagion, particularly through oral sex. This is the reason why cold sores are also classified as types of STDs or sexually transmitted diseases.
